Teen novel explores the curious world of growing up

Do you know an awesome teenager who loves crafts and possesses an insatiable curiosity about the world, who also rejects sparkly pre-packaged adolescence and those Gossip Girl and Clique book abominations? Then this is the book you give them for their birthday or Christmas or Bastille Day or just because they are a great kid who needs to know that not everyone sucks.

YA book launch of The Mitochondrial Curiosities of Marcels 1 to 19 in Toronto

May 21

Join author Jocelyn Brown for the launch of her YA novel, The Mitochondrial Curiosities of Marcels 1 to 19, with readings and a craft workshop on Thursday, May 21, at the Lillian H. Smith Library (239 College Street). The event begins at 7 p.m.
